黑马程序员技术交流社区

标题: 地址C语言 [打印本页]

作者: pojian    时间: 2016-3-11 12:31
标题: 地址C语言
若有语句int *p, a=10; p=&a; 下面均代表地址的一组选项是()。
A. a, p, *&a                             B. &*a, &a, *p
C. *&p, *p, &a                           D. &a, &*p, p




作者: 咘噜不撸Blue    时间: 2016-3-11 14:59
选择D, &a, &*p, p 都是代表的地址
作者: 冷傲阳    时间: 2016-3-11 22:01
答案选D
作者: hit_zhangjian    时间: 2016-3-11 22:35
本帖最后由 hit_zhangjian 于 2016-3-11 22:38 编辑

选D,这是基础班学习中指针留的作业题把.题中int  *p说明了p是个指针,所以它表示一个地址;&a由于a是一个int型的变量所以&a它也是个地址;&和*在一起时作用相互抵消所以&*p相当于p所以也是个地址.
作者: 鱼的七秒钟记忆    时间: 2016-3-11 22:45
D是正确答案




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2